WebPhilippines. Every Filipino awaits the Ati-Atihan festival as one of the most exciting events of the year. It is held every January in the town of Kalibo, Aklan, as a way to honor Santo Niño (Infant Jesus). Despite its religious background, the festival is very colorful and full of entertainment. WebListen to the Ati-Atihan Music The music also makes the celebration all the more fun to join in. The indigenous tribes showcase their own kind of music that are unique and different from what we usually hear today. People also enjoy Filipino Music since the festival are joined in by the most popular bands and singers in the country.
